The Tier runs through about 1/2 mile or so of a wooded area between MP 232 and Hiawatha Rd. 39T is coming out of that short forest behind a quintet of SDs-all of them in more or less the same paint-passing the Erie tri light automatic signal at MP 234. This was only one of a variety of signal types on the Erie, which it seemed, could not make up their minds about which to use.
39T rolls west at west Endicott, passing the eastbound signal at 224-2, by then the last working semaphore on the Tier. It would last another year at the time of this photo.
